Complementary Colors is a content production company founded by Jonah Disend with a focus on capturing universal themes in unexpected ways. Their recent work includes the feature film Mayday by writer/director Karen Cinorre , featuring Grace Van Patten, Mia Goth, and Juliette Lewis , which premiered at the Sundance Film Festival .
They are currently in the process of producing series adaptations of James McBride’s Deacon King Kong and Lydia Millet’s A Children’s Bible , both of which were named to the New York Times list of Ten Best Books of the Year . These projects are developed in partnership with SISTER under their first-look deal .
